our common home is a non-profit organization that strengthens support for environmental protection by empowering local communities and civic institutions. It supports local initiatives, develops durable solutions aligned with citizens' priorities, builds leadership, and provides rigorous research, monitoring, and capacity-building to enable inclusive environmental action across countries. The organization partners with like-minded groups, emphasizes community-led solutions, and engages decision-makers to advance policies consistent with shared values.

• Build OCH's central strategic communications and public-influence capability. • Define what good Air Game work looks like across the network. • Work directly with country teams in the early phase to develop their strategies. • Develop a network-wide spokesperson methodology. • Build a rapid-response capability so credible local voices can become part of relevant breaking stories in a timely way. • Create shared infrastructure for narrative testing, media monitoring, intelligence gathering and cross-network learning. • Position OCH's voices, stories and data for an AI-shaped media environment. • Help country teams map and build relationships with the outlets, validators, think tanks, creators and platforms that reach their audiences. • Lead on developing crisis response protocols. • Manage a budget focused mainly on developing capacity and skills across the network.
• Senior strategic communications judgement. • Media-operator credibility. • Builder instinct. • Coaching orientation. • Political fluency. • Network orchestration. • AI and media change. • Temperament.
